The Importance Of Using Cooling Tower Cleaning Chemicals

Cooling towers are an essential component in many industrial processes, providing efficient cooling of water or other fluids by dissipating heat into the atmosphere. However, over time, these towers can become contaminated with biological growth, scale, and corrosion, leading to decreased efficiency and potential health hazards. To combat these issues, it is crucial to use effective cooling tower cleaning chemicals.

cooling tower cleaning chemicals are specially formulated compounds designed to remove and prevent the buildup of contaminants in cooling towers. These chemicals play a crucial role in maintaining the efficiency and longevity of cooling tower systems by preventing fouling, corrosion, and microbiological growth.

One of the most common issues that cooling tower cleaning chemicals address is scale buildup. Scale is a hard deposit formed by the precipitation of minerals from the water, which can accumulate on heat transfer surfaces and reduce the efficiency of the cooling tower. Scale buildup not only reduces the heat transfer efficiency of the tower but also increases energy consumption and operating costs. By using scale inhibitors and descalers, cooling tower cleaning chemicals help prevent and remove scale buildup, ensuring optimal performance of the system.

Another major concern in cooling towers is microbiological growth, including bacteria, algae, and fungi. Microorganisms can thrive in the warm, moist environment of a cooling tower and form biofilms that block the flow of water, leading to reduced heat transfer efficiency and potential health risks. Biocides are a common component of cooling tower cleaning chemicals that help control microbial growth and prevent biofilm formation. Regular application of biocides can help maintain a clean and safe cooling tower system.

Corrosion is another significant issue in cooling towers that can lead to equipment failure and costly repairs. Corrosion inhibitors are essential components of cooling tower cleaning chemicals that help protect metal surfaces from the damaging effects of corrosive water. These inhibitors form a protective film on metal surfaces, preventing corrosion and extending the lifespan of the cooling tower system.

In addition to scale, microbiological growth, and corrosion, cooling tower cleaning chemicals also address other issues such as foam control and pH adjustment. Foaming can occur in cooling towers due to the presence of organic contaminants or improper water chemistry, leading to reduced heat transfer efficiency and potential equipment damage. Antifoaming agents are commonly used in cooling tower cleaning chemicals to control foam formation and maintain optimal performance.

pH adjustment is another critical aspect of cooling tower water treatment, as the pH of the water can affect the solubility of minerals and the efficiency of chemical inhibitors. pH adjusters are used in cooling tower cleaning chemicals to maintain the water at the ideal pH range, preventing scale formation, corrosion, and microbial growth.
